The Tortoise's Travels



The napkin doodle has found it's way to end as my latest limited edition Giclée Print.

The idea for this came up the other day while I was playing with my kids and one of them saw a turtle shaped cloud above in the sky and that follows a long story about the tiny things this turtle was doing in his cloudy life up there... she has a house, she eats an apple, she plays volley ball, enjoy the sun and every once in a while visits her friends and family houses, during the time my son was talking about all the things this turtle enjoyed to do we noticed the turtle shaped cloud was going away pushed by the wind so I asked my son – If the turtle is forced to move out, what do you think she would like to take with her? – He responded, well, the most important things for her are obviously her family and friends so probably will take their entire houses with her...

So, I made this sketch first based in our turtle conversation :)



And the final piece just arrived!
